比特币冷钱包是一种存储比特币的离线存储方式,其私钥被存储在离线的硬件设备或纸上,与网络隔离,从而保证了资产的安全性。那么,比特币冷钱包的算法是如何实现的呢?在本文中,我们将深入了解比特币冷钱包算法。
比特币冷钱包算法
比特币的私钥是由一个随机数生成的,私钥的安全性取决于随机数的随机性和私钥的长度。比特币冷钱包算法的核心是使用高熵随机数来生成私钥,同时保证私钥的离线存储。
在生成私钥之前,比特币冷钱包算法需要先生成一组高熵随机数。高熵随机数是指具有足够的随机性和熵的随机数,可以保证私钥的随机性和安全性。高熵随机数可以通过物理随机数发生器或随机事件源来生成。
在生成高熵随机数后,比特币冷钱包算法会使用哈希函数对随机数进行多次哈希运算,以生成一个128位的种子值。然后,种子值会通过另一个哈希函数生成比特币的私钥。比特币的私钥通常是一个256位的数字,但由于安全性要求,比特币冷钱包算法通常会将私钥进行加密,以提高安全性。
比特币冷钱包算法的优点
比特币冷钱包算法具有以下优点:
高安全性。比特币冷钱包算法使用高熵随机数来生成私钥,保证了私钥的安全性和随机性。
离线存储。比特币冷钱包算法将私钥离线存储在硬件设备或纸上,与网络隔离,从而保证了私钥的安全性。
易于备份。比特币冷钱包算法生成的种子值可以用于备份和恢复私钥,从而方便用户备份和管理私钥。
比特币冷钱包算法的应用场景
比特币冷钱包算法可以应用于以下场景:
长期存储。比特币冷钱包算法可以将比特币的私钥离线存储在硬件设备或纸上,长期保持私钥的安全性,适合长期存储比特币资产。
大额交易。比特币冷钱包算法可以保证私钥的安全性,适合进行大额比特币交易。
离线管理。比特币冷钱包算法可以将私钥离线存储,与网络隔离,从而方便用户离线管理私钥。
总结:
比特币冷钱包算法是一种保证比特币私钥安全性的存储方式,其核心是使用高熵随机数来生成私钥,并将私钥离线存储在硬件设备或纸上。比特币冷钱包算法具有高安全性、离线存储和易于备份等优点,适合用于长期存储、大额交易和离线管理等场景。
免责声明:以上内容(如有图片或视频亦包括在内)均为平台用户上传并发布,本平台仅提供信息存储服务,对本页面内容所引致的错误、不确或遗漏,概不负任何法律责任,相关信息仅供参考。
本站尊重他人的知识产权、名誉权等法律法规所规定的合法权益!如网页中刊载的文章或图片涉及侵权,请提供相关的权利证明和身份证明发送邮件到qklwk88@163.com,本站相关工作人员将会进行核查处理回复